Sant Nirankari Mission to organise massive blood donation camps
4/19/2023 10:43:29 PM
Early Times Report
JAMMU, Apr 19: To commemorate the teachings of Baba Gurbachan Singh, the messiah of humanity, blood donation camps are being organized by Sant Nirankari Mission on 24th April 2023, which is observed as 'Manav Ekta Diwas'. Likewise every year, this year too, Blood donation camps are organised by Sant Nirankari Charitable Foundation, the social wing of Sant Nirankari Mission all across India. All the donors voluntarily join this campaign with great zeal & enthusiasm. As it is well known that Baba Gurbachan Singh ji freed human life from all kinds of illusions by making them realize the Truth; along with this, many social welfare policies were implemented for the upliftment of the society, in which simple marriages, de-addiction and motivating the youth towards sports were included. After that period of ill being prevalent in the society, all the devotees got a new positive direction by the inspiring message of Baba Hardev Singh ji that, 'Blood should flow in veins and not in drains'. Every Nirankari devotee is adopting the same inspiring message in their life for the benefit of humanity.
Joginder Sukhija, Secretary of Sant Nirankari Mandal, while giving detailed information about the programme said that, this great campaign will be organized in almost all the branches of 99 zones of Sant Nirankari Mission established in India. In all these blood donation camps; special attention will be given to prior check-ups and hygiene before the blood donation. Along with this, proper arrangements for refreshments are also being made for all the blood donors. Qualified and trained teams will come from various Government hospitals & Indian Red Cross Society to collect blood. Definitely, this great campaign which is being run for public welfare is sending the divine message of unity and humanity by showcasing the teachings being imparted by Present Nirankari Satguru Mata Sudiksha Ji Maharaj, so that every individual of the Nirankari fraternity implements these inspirational teachings in their life and work for a cause and not for Applause.
